Bel Fuse Inc. (NASDAQ:BELFA – Get Free Report) saw a large increase in short interest in June. As of June 15th, there was short interest totalling 107,200 shares, an increase of 52.9% from the May 31st total of 70,100 shares. Based on an average daily volume of 11,200 shares, the short-interest ratio is currently 9.6 days. Approximately 6.7% of the company’s stock are short sold.

About Bel Fuse
Bel Fuse Inc designs, manufactures, markets, and sells products that power, protect, and connect electronic circuits. The company's products are used in the networking, telecommunications, computing, general industrial, high-speed data transmission, military, commercial aerospace, transportation, and e-Mobility industries.
